Improvising Gaiters
Posted on 03. Jun, 2009 by yoyo.
Got no Gaiters but got yourself in the need for them? my friend Yuval improvised a solution out of a plastic bag and duct-tape.
Cut the bag along the sides, leaving you with 2 separate squares with a handle each. pull the handle under your shoe, between the two parts of the sole. rap the bag [...]

Choosing Stoves
Posted on 31. Mar, 2009 by yoyo.
Botane or Fuel? Or maybe alcohol? Let’s see.
What do you need? Always the first question to ask. I’ll describe the faults and fores- you decide.
Fuel Stove Fores:
Will work at any Oxygen conditions
Easy to find Fuel anywhere- and cheap
Possible better boiling time (depends on stove and fuel)
Good stoves will run on a few types of fuel

Fuel additive
Posted on 22. Mar, 2009 by yoyo.
In my recent track I filled my fuel-bottle in a gas station that provides a fuel additive free of charge right through the pump. that might be a good deal. if I was driving a car with a motor and all that.
What actually happened was that my stove clogged up after only three meals..
